Adaptive sampling frequency offset estimation algorithm for OFDM system

  • Received Date: 07 Apr 2010
  • Publish Date: 30 Aug 2011
  • The estimation formula of sampling frequency offset estimation algorithm based on data decision was corrected. An orthogonal frequency division multiplexing (OFDM) system adaptive sampling frequency offset estimation algorithm was presented. The frequency offset change using discrete pilots to find the interval of the data symbol was estimated, and the sampling frequency offset estimation using the channel estimation results and the received data at the same time was implemented to improve the estimation precision. The simulation results show that, the estimation precision of the new algorithm is higher than the method using pilots or data decision respectively about 3 dB in additive white Gaussian noise channel, and about 5 dB in multipath fading channel. The experiment results show the constellation could be converged better. Therefore, the receiver performance could be improved.
